WebWeaving Pandanus-leaf (known in Fijian as voivoi) weaving was also done primarily by women. The tradition of once again passing the skill of weaving from woman to woman yielded a production of hats, mats and baskets. The leaves of the Pandanus tree are cut and laid indoors to cure, stripped of spiny edges, boiled and then dried. Web6 apr. 2024 · Made by women, Fijian mats are begun by stripping, boiling, drying, blackening, and then softening leaves from the Pandanus plant. The dried leaves are then woven into tight, often diagonal patterns that culminate in frayed or fringed edges. Mat, Fiji, date unknown, pandanus leaf, 176.5 x 77.5 cm ( Auckland War Memorial Museum)
